CHURCH DAMAGED BEYOND REFAIR
i — . Press Association \
BLAZE AT LOWER HUTT
'By Telegraph-
WELLINGTON, June 7. j Fire so damaged St. James'' Anglican Church, Lower Hutt, this , morning that repair and rebuilding will probablv be out of the question. The fire was first seen about 6.30 a.m., but is believed to have been ; burning for some hours hefore. The vestry and chancel roof had burned through when the brigade , arrived, and the body of the church • was filled with flame and smoke, so that once an outing was gained for the hose leads the old and heat'dried timber burst into a single mass of flame.
